When opening a command box I received the following error, An Extended Memory Manager is already installed. XMS driver not installed. How can I eliminate this error message. Any help greatly appreciated
 
Check your autoexec.nt and config.nt in the c:\windows\system32 directory (make sure you make a backup). Sometimes they limit what you can do in a dos app, and in your case, they may be running something that you do not want.
